Indian Company Master Data Made Simple
Vetriselvan
DIN: 03306736
Current companies
| Appointment | Company | Role | Company status |
|---|---|---|---|
| 09/11/2012 | Empire Eco Valley Private Limited U92419TZ2012PTC018928 | Director | Strike Off |
| 20/06/2011 | Ivc Labs Private Limited U74999TN2011PTC081146 | Managing Director | Active |